Anita Cordova says the $1.22 million grant will allow her organization to continue providing medical and dental care to the homeless community. “Without the money," Cordova said, "we would be unable to provide as many services and pay our providers and staff to do the work that we do.”
Cordova says the goal is to serve as many as 5,000 individuals and earn for their high quality services for a second year in a row.
The grant accounts for at least a quarter of Health Care for the Homeless’ annual budget.
